
Pretty and kind on the surface, Kurumi is one of the most popular girls in school. She has a long friendship with Kazehaya dating back to middle school, but a cool relationship with Yano and Yoshida. Underneath her friendly exterior lies a cunning but lonely girl who, while willing to sacrifice other people's feelings to get what she wants, hides an extraordinary amount of patience and persistence.
